Fonterra shares hit early 2018 peak on record dividend, robust unit profits
Yahoo Finance· 2025-09-24 20:45
Core Insights - Fonterra reported a stronger annual operating profit and declared a record full-year dividend, leading to a significant increase in its share price, reaching its highest level in over seven years [1][3]. Financial Performance - Operating profit across Fonterra's divisions increased, with the ingredients segment rising by 17.4% due to improved margins and the food service segment up nearly 9% driven by strong volumes [2]. - The consumer business saw a 16.1% increase in normalized profit from discontinued operations [2]. - Full-year net profit decreased by 4.3% to NZ$1.08 billion (approximately $627.8 million) due to higher taxes following a change in the treatment of farmer shareholder distributions [4]. Dividend and Forecast - Fonterra declared a final dividend of 35 New Zealand cents per share, bringing the total annual payout to a record 57 NZ cents, an increase from 55 NZ cents the previous year [3]. - The company raised its milk collection forecast for 2025-26 to 1,525 million kgMS, up from a previous estimate of 1,490 million kgMS, after reporting 1,509 million kgMS for the year ending July 31 [3]. Market Outlook - CEO Miles Hurrell noted that global dairy trade prices remain robust, indicating a positive market environment [3]. - However, there are concerns regarding potential volatility in commodity prices and exchange rates due to geopolitical dynamics [4]. - Fonterra anticipates normalized earnings per share for fiscal year 2026 to decline to 45-65 cents, down from 71 cents this year [4]. - An investment advisor suggested that if product mix upgrades and capacity projects are executed on time, earnings could recover to financial year 2025 levels within approximately three years [5].

McGrath Declares Quarterly Dividend
Businesswire· 2025-09-19 20:01
Core Points - McGrath RentCorp announced a quarterly cash dividend of $0.485 per common share for the quarter ended September 30, 2025 [1] - The dividend will be payable on October 31, 2025, to shareholders of record on October 17, 2025 [1] - The year 2025 marks the 34th consecutive year that McGrath RentCorp has raised its dividend [1]
Daily Dividend Report: Kroger, TXN, Philip Morris, Abbott, GE
Forbes· 2025-09-19 18:25
Dividend Announcements - Kroger's Board of Directors declared a quarterly dividend of 35 cents per share, payable on December 1, 2025, with a 13% compounded annual growth rate since 2006 [1] - Texas Instruments announced a 4% increase in its quarterly cash dividend from $1.36 to $1.42 per share, marking 22 consecutive years of dividend increases [2] - Philip Morris International raised its quarterly dividend by 8.9% to $1.47 per share, reflecting a total increase of 219.6% since becoming public in 2008 [3] - Abbott declared a quarterly common dividend of 59 cents per share, marking its 407th consecutive quarterly dividend and 53 years of consecutive increases [4] - GE Aerospace declared a dividend of $0.36 per share, payable on October 27, 2025 [5]
